Alainnde Stole
The Àlainnde Stole is a beautiful combination of two different lace styles – Shetland and Estonian. A cat’s paw framed by mock cables is incorporated into the border of the stole and is a nod to a Shetland lace pattern. The center panel looks to an Estonian lace pattern and is reminiscent of intricate latticework crowned by a beautiful spider stitch.
The Àlainnde Stole uses only charted instructions for the lace patterning.
